US Cryotherapy – Kevin Kramer – Ep. #76

On this episode of Clicks & Bricks, our business podcast, we interview Kevin Kramer, the owner of US Cryotherapy. Kevin began his career in the pharmaceutical industry after completing his bachelor’s degree at Notre Dame. He eventually decided to start his own business and bring his ideas to fruition. The inspiration for US Cryotherapy came from Kevin’s father, who experienced cryotherapy during a trip to Europe. Kevin and his family then developed a business plan to bring this innovative form of alternative healthcare to the United States, making US Cryotherapy the first company to offer full body cryotherapy in the country. About US Cryotherapy US Cryotherapy offers whole-body cryotherapy using a dry, oxygenated air system that does not cause shivering or other uncomfortable reactions associated with cold temperatures. During the treatment, the skin’s temperature is lowered by 30-45 degrees for a period of 2.5 to 3.5 minutes in the cryotherapy chamber. Despite the cold temperature, the process is not painful and can actually leave individuals feeling warm and rejuvenated after the session.
